28 /* Module param feature_disable (global for all devices) */
29 static int brcmf_feature_disable;
30 module_param_named(feature_disable, brcmf_feature_disable, int, 0);
31 MODULE_PARM_DESC(feature_disable, "Disable features");
32
33 /*
34  * expand feature list to array of feature strings.
35  */
36 #define BRCMF_FEAT_DEF(_f) \
37         #_f,
38 static const char *brcmf_feat_names[] = {
39         BRCMF_FEAT_LIST
40 };
41 #undef BRCMF_FEAT_DEF
42
43 #ifdef DEBUG
44 /*
45  * expand quirk list to array of quirk strings.
46  */
47 #define BRCMF_QUIRK_DEF(_q) \
48         #_q,
49 static const char * const brcmf_quirk_names[] = {
50         BRCMF_QUIRK_LIST
51 };
52 #undef BRCMF_QUIRK_DEF
53
54 /**
55  * brcmf_feat_debugfs_read() - expose feature info to debugfs.
56  *
57  * @seq: sequence for debugfs entry.
58  * @data: raw data pointer.
59  */
60 static int brcmf_feat_debugfs_read(struct seq_file *seq, void *data)
61 {
62         struct brcmf_bus *bus_if = dev_get_drvdata(seq->private);
63         u32 feats = bus_if->drvr->feat_flags;
64         u32 quirks = bus_if->drvr->chip_quirks;
65         int id;
66
67         seq_printf(seq, "Features: %08x\n", feats);
68         for (id = 0; id < BRCMF_FEAT_LAST; id++)
69                 if (feats & BIT(id))
70                         seq_printf(seq, "\t%s\n", brcmf_feat_names[id]);
71         seq_printf(seq, "\nQuirks:   %08x\n", quirks);
72         for (id = 0; id < BRCMF_FEAT_QUIRK_LAST; id++)
73                 if (quirks & BIT(id))
74                         seq_printf(seq, "\t%s\n", brcmf_quirk_names[id]);
75         return 0;
76 }
77 #else
78 static int brcmf_feat_debugfs_read(struct seq_file *seq, void *data)
79 {
80         return 0;
81 }
82 #endif /* DEBUG */
83
84 /**
85  * brcmf_feat_iovar_int_get() - determine feature through iovar query.
86  *
87  * @ifp: interface to query.
88  * @id: feature id.
89  * @name: iovar name.
90  */
91 static void brcmf_feat_iovar_int_get(struct brcmf_if *ifp,
92                                      enum brcmf_feat_id id, char *name)
93 {
94         u32 data;
95         int err;
96
97         err = brcmf_fil_iovar_int_get(ifp, name, &data);
98         if (err == 0) {
99                 brcmf_dbg(INFO, "enabling feature: %s\n", brcmf_feat_names[id]);
100                 ifp->drvr->feat_flags |= BIT(id);
101         } else {
102                 brcmf_dbg(TRACE, "%s feature check failed: %d\n",
103                           brcmf_feat_names[id], err);
104         }
105 }
106
107 /**
108  * brcmf_feat_iovar_int_set() - determine feature through iovar set.
109  *
110  * @ifp: interface to query.
111  * @id: feature id.
112  * @name: iovar name.
113  */
114 static void brcmf_feat_iovar_int_set(struct brcmf_if *ifp,
115                                      enum brcmf_feat_id id, char *name, u32 val)
116 {
117         int err;
118
119         err = brcmf_fil_iovar_int_set(ifp, name, val);
120         if (err == 0) {
121                 brcmf_dbg(INFO, "enabling feature: %s\n", brcmf_feat_names[id]);
122                 ifp->drvr->feat_flags |= BIT(id);
123         } else {
124                 brcmf_dbg(TRACE, "%s feature check failed: %d\n",
125                           brcmf_feat_names[id], err);
126         }
127 }
128
129 void brcmf_feat_attach(struct brcmf_pub *drvr)
130 {
131         struct brcmf_if *ifp = brcmf_get_ifp(drvr, 0);
132
133         brcmf_feat_iovar_int_get(ifp, BRCMF_FEAT_MCHAN, "mchan");
134         brcmf_feat_iovar_int_get(ifp, BRCMF_FEAT_PNO, "pfn");
135         if (drvr->bus_if->wowl_supported)
136                 brcmf_feat_iovar_int_get(ifp, BRCMF_FEAT_WOWL, "wowl");
137         if (drvr->bus_if->chip != BRCM_CC_43362_CHIP_ID)
138                 brcmf_feat_iovar_int_set(ifp, BRCMF_FEAT_MBSS, "mbss", 0);
139         brcmf_feat_iovar_int_get(ifp, BRCMF_FEAT_P2P, "p2p");
140
141         if (brcmf_feature_disable) {
142                 brcmf_dbg(INFO, "Features: 0x%02x, disable: 0x%02x\n",
143                           ifp->drvr->feat_flags, brcmf_feature_disable);
144                 ifp->drvr->feat_flags &= ~brcmf_feature_disable;
145         }
146
147         /* set chip related quirks */
148         switch (drvr->bus_if->chip) {
149         case BRCM_CC_43236_CHIP_ID:
150                 drvr->chip_quirks |= BIT(BRCMF_FEAT_QUIRK_AUTO_AUTH);
151                 break;
152         case BRCM_CC_4329_CHIP_ID:
153                 drvr->chip_quirks |= BIT(BRCMF_FEAT_QUIRK_NEED_MPC);
154                 break;
155         default:
156                 /* no quirks */
157                 break;
158         }
159
160         brcmf_debugfs_add_entry(drvr, "features", brcmf_feat_debugfs_read);
161 }
162
163 bool brcmf_feat_is_enabled(struct brcmf_if *ifp, enum brcmf_feat_id id)
164 {
165         return (ifp->drvr->feat_flags & BIT(id));
166 }
167
168 bool brcmf_feat_is_quirk_enabled(struct brcmf_if *ifp,
169                                  enum brcmf_feat_quirk quirk)
170 {
171         return (ifp->drvr->chip_quirks & BIT(quirk));
172 }
